Skip to content

Conversation

@dependabot
Copy link
Contributor

@dependabot dependabot bot commented on behalf of github Sep 2, 2025

Bumps the dev-dependencies group with 3 updates: friendsofphp/php-cs-fixer, glpi-project/tools and phpstan/phpstan.

Updates friendsofphp/php-cs-fixer from 3.85.1 to 3.86.0

Release notes

Sourced from friendsofphp/php-cs-fixer's releases.

v3.86.0 Alexander

What's Changed

New Contributors

Full Changelog: PHP-CS-Fixer/PHP-CS-Fixer@v3.85.1...v3.86.0

Changelog

Sourced from friendsofphp/php-cs-fixer's changelog.

Changelog for v3.86.0

  • feat: console application - add completion support (#8887)
  • feat: introduce PER-CS3.0 rulsets (#8841)
  • feat: update @Symfony and @PhpCsFixer sets (#8930)
  • feat: NoSuperfluousPhpdocTagsFixer - support multiline array shapes (#8903)
  • fix: PhpdocToParamTypeFixerTest - handle types_map for union-types (#8926)
  • chore: AbstractTransformerTestCase - better virtual type naming (#8927)
  • chore: add TODO for v4 (#8912)
  • chore: do not call Reflection*::setAccessible() in PHP >= 8.1 (#8907)
  • chore: document .env.example (#8901)
  • chore: fix @todo annotation casing (#8921)
  • chore: switch to official checkstyle.xsd (#8910)
  • chore: unify future default of after_heredoc (#8924)
  • chore: @phpstan-ignore for php version check (#8920)
  • chore: PhpUnitTestAnnotationFixer - use foreach instead of for (#8911)
  • CI: allow PHP 8.5 for failure, till it's officially releaed and we get the stable support (#8928)
  • ci: run tests under 8.5 via PHPUnit, as ParaUnit failing (#8933)
  • CI: temporarily skip problematic tests under Sf v8 (#8919)
  • deps: bump icanhazstring/composer-unused from 0.9.3 to 0.9.4 in /dev-tools (#8905)
  • deps: update and bump dev-tools/composer (#8915)
  • docs: extend FullOpeningTagFixer samples (#8913)
  • docs: extend OperatorLinebreakFixer samples (#8914)
  • docs: more explicit msg for stop using deprecated code (#8922)
  • DX: .gitignore - ignore php-cs-fixer.cache, as it's existance is possible when using env var (#8929)
Commits
  • 4a952bd prepared the 3.86.0 release
  • 8793036 feat: update @Symfony and @PhpCsFixer sets (#8930)
  • 6ad0706 ci: run tests under 8.5 via PHPUnit, as ParaUnit failing (#8933)
  • b5e7392 feat: NoSuperfluousPhpdocTagsFixer - support multiline array shapes (#8903)
  • 8ea96e8 docs: more explicit msg for stop using deprecated code (#8922)
  • 714e891 fix: PhpdocToParamTypeFixerTest - handle types_map for union-types (#8926)
  • ca1efc0 DX: .gitignore - ignore php-cs-fixer.cache, as it's existance is possible whe...
  • aa94ac0 chore: AbstractTransformerTestCase - better virtual type naming (#8927)
  • 9d77e46 CI: allow PHP 8.5 for failure, till it's officially releaed and we get the st...
  • 70b3a06 chore: @phpstan-ignore for php version check (#8920)
  • Additional commits viewable in compare view

Updates glpi-project/tools from 0.7.6 to 0.8.0

Changelog

Sourced from glpi-project/tools's changelog.

[0.8.0] - 2025-08-26

  • Extract locales from .vue files

[0.7.8] - 2025-08-20

  • Exclude the phpunit dir when extracting lcoales

[0.7.7] - 2025-08-18

  • The var folder is now ignored by the license checked tool in plugins.
Commits

Updates phpstan/phpstan from 2.1.21 to 2.1.22

Release notes

Sourced from phpstan/phpstan's releases.

2.1.22

Improvements 🔧

Bugfixes 🐛

Function signature fixes 🤖

Internals 🔍

Commits
  • 41600c8 PHPStan 2.1.22
  • 6b2473a Updated PHPStan to commit 6b2473a801bcde83c014530ba5a702577cdc8478
  • 6d4e429 Update baselines
  • 9bde094 Updated PHPStan to commit 9bde0940c93c3f7d63fe88ae8f55435aeb19fa15
  • 252390f Updated PHPStan to commit 252390ffd16aaa51fba866a3f8e1b833eedb6071
  • a817abf Updated PHPStan to commit a817abfc2b58ca351b19b2516215702f28102330
  • ebd55c3 Update BACKERS.md
  • 9dbff97 Updated PHPStan to commit 9dbff97c175250fec9dae1ab12cf0052991ce485
  • e6c14f1 Updated PHPStan to commit e6c14f18ea949048f2f257a0769978fc3b3c5a27
  • 7b66f55 removing eloquent/phpstan-phony link
  • Additional commits viewable in compare view

Dependabot will resolve any conflicts with this PR as long as you don't alter it yourself. You can also trigger a rebase manually by commenting @dependabot rebase.


Dependabot commands and options

You can trigger Dependabot actions by commenting on this PR:

  • @dependabot rebase will rebase this PR
  • @dependabot recreate will recreate this PR, overwriting any edits that have been made to it
  • @dependabot merge will merge this PR after your CI passes on it
  • @dependabot squash and merge will squash and merge this PR after your CI passes on it
  • @dependabot cancel merge will cancel a previously requested merge and block automerging
  • @dependabot reopen will reopen this PR if it is closed
  • @dependabot close will close this PR and stop Dependabot recreating it. You can achieve the same result by closing it manually
  • @dependabot show <dependency name> ignore conditions will show all of the ignore conditions of the specified dependency
  • @dependabot ignore <dependency name> major version will close this group update PR and stop Dependabot creating any more for the specific dependency's major version (unless you unignore this specific dependency's major version or upgrade to it yourself)
  • @dependabot ignore <dependency name> minor version will close this group update PR and stop Dependabot creating any more for the specific dependency's minor version (unless you unignore this specific dependency's minor version or upgrade to it yourself)
  • @dependabot ignore <dependency name> will close this group update PR and stop Dependabot creating any more for the specific dependency (unless you unignore this specific dependency or upgrade to it yourself)
  • @dependabot unignore <dependency name> will remove all of the ignore conditions of the specified dependency
  • @dependabot unignore <dependency name> <ignore condition> will remove the ignore condition of the specified dependency and ignore conditions

Bumps the dev-dependencies group with 3 updates: [friendsofphp/php-cs-fixer](https://github.com/PHP-CS-Fixer/PHP-CS-Fixer), [glpi-project/tools](https://github.com/glpi-project/tools) and [phpstan/phpstan](https://github.com/phpstan/phpstan).


Updates `friendsofphp/php-cs-fixer` from 3.85.1 to 3.86.0
- [Release notes](https://github.com/PHP-CS-Fixer/PHP-CS-Fixer/releases)
- [Changelog](https://github.com/PHP-CS-Fixer/PHP-CS-Fixer/blob/master/CHANGELOG.md)
- [Commits](PHP-CS-Fixer/PHP-CS-Fixer@v3.85.1...v3.86.0)

Updates `glpi-project/tools` from 0.7.6 to 0.8.0
- [Changelog](https://github.com/glpi-project/tools/blob/develop/CHANGELOG.md)
- [Commits](glpi-project/tools@0.7.6...0.8.0)

Updates `phpstan/phpstan` from 2.1.21 to 2.1.22
- [Release notes](https://github.com/phpstan/phpstan/releases)
- [Changelog](https://github.com/phpstan/phpstan/blob/2.1.x/CHANGELOG.md)
- [Commits](phpstan/phpstan@2.1.21...2.1.22)

---
updated-dependencies:
- dependency-name: friendsofphp/php-cs-fixer
  dependency-version: 3.86.0
  dependency-type: direct:development
  update-type: version-update:semver-minor
  dependency-group: dev-dependencies
- dependency-name: glpi-project/tools
  dependency-version: 0.8.0
  dependency-type: direct:development
  update-type: version-update:semver-minor
  dependency-group: dev-dependencies
- dependency-name: phpstan/phpstan
  dependency-version: 2.1.22
  dependency-type: direct:development
  update-type: version-update:semver-patch
  dependency-group: dev-dependencies
...

Signed-off-by: dependabot[bot] <[email protected]>
@dependabot dependabot bot added dependencies Pull requests that update a dependency file php Pull requests that update Php code labels Sep 2, 2025
@trasher trasher merged commit 8c06dc5 into main Sep 3, 2025
3 checks passed
@trasher trasher deleted the dependabot/composer/dev-dependencies-c8c8ae4e6b branch September 3, 2025 04:23
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

dependencies Pull requests that update a dependency file php Pull requests that update Php code

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ants